Transaction 8639e4a6cde17d42817a1656fcbdaa46d9c9bacef2b7bcf7eb83f4dd1fdc2318

block
37e5e77eba5318922722ba12066480696ce0fcc35ea1370b2989a0b16bee0fa8

1 Input

23 Outputs